Transaction 7052fc6550998dccccc6a4792df5f83d61609e25f38ba351a468ccfc5fffdfc3
1 Input
2 Outputs
- 7052fc6550998dccccc6a4792df5f83d61609e25f38ba351a468ccfc5fffdfc3:0
- 7052fc6550998dccccc6a4792df5f83d61609e25f38ba351a468ccfc5fffdfc3:1
value 239370
address 1DCyhwHgrFm8K6SgAo4tqd6tD9sCmhavzq
value 1453749
address 16hr8dc8XdxMdZ6Zu4QdMTcarUBEM3HqpJ